How AI Changes the Workplace

AI has already penetrated various industries and helped transform ways of doing business, manufacturing, customer service, and much more. I suggest looking at the benefits artificial intelligence provides in specific areas:

  1. Starting with healthcare. Machine learning algorithms are actively used to analyze patient medical data and predict the risks of developing diseases. AI also assists in developing personalized treatment plans based on genetic information and other characteristics of the patient.
  2. Finance. AI enables the automation of trading operations in financial markets using pre-set instructions based on data and trend analysis. Moreover, AI is applied to assess clients’ creditworthiness, helping banks and credit organizations reduce risks.
  3. Retail. Artificial intelligence personalizes companies’ offerings, thanks to analyzing customer behavior and their preferences.
  4. Manufacturing. The use of sensors and data analysis helps predict the need for equipment maintenance before failures occur. AI also assists in automating complex manufacturing processes and optimizing them to improve efficiency and reduce costs.

AI plays a key role in optimizing company processes. Automating routine tasks, reducing the time for operations, and improving the quality of decisions allow organizations to focus on strategic planning, enhance competitiveness, and efficiency. Threats and Opportunities for Leaders

Let me say right away — I am not convinced that the integration of artificial intelligence into the business sphere can deprive leaders of their positions. On the contrary, generative models and tools based on AI can significantly increase the productivity of leaders. Management is a task that requires not only specific knowledge but also the ability to adapt and create structured work processes. This is what is expected from managerial positions today.

One of the main responsibilities of a leader is to form an effective structure for a department or organization as a whole. In this process, AI can become an indispensable assistant:

- simplify work with documentation;

- facilitate the search for necessary information;

- streamline the drafting of job instructions, and so on.

Leaders also need to be able to effectively convey their ideas to the team and present them in the form of presentations. Here too, AI can help — it can significantly reduce preparation time, increasing work efficiency fourfold thanks to automation of routine tasks.

Neural networks can keep minutes of meetings, highlight key points, and create reminders, enhancing communication efficiency within the team. With the development of technologies, many new tools appear that simplify the monitoring and analysis of key performance indicators.

Despite all the functions listed for AI, it cannot replace a leader. It is incapable of substituting a human in terms of forming a team, maintaining motivation, determination of employees, and much more — only a human can do this.

However, it’s important to understand that the competence of a leader plays a key role here. Modern managers must know how to use AI tools to be effective in their positions. The ability to use professional tools proficiently directly affects productivity and success in the modern business world. How Leaders Can Adapt to Changes

I will talk about two examples of successful AI implementation in large companies to clearly demonstrate the need to adapt to technological changes:

  1. Microsoft under the leadership of Satya Nadella. He took over as CEO of Microsoft in February 2014 and played a key role in transforming the company. Under his leadership, Microsoft focused on the development of cloud technologies and AI, leading to significant revenue growth and strengthening the company’s position in the global market.

For example, Satya Nadella introduced Microsoft Azure — a cloud computing platform. It has become one of the main drivers of growth. Azure provides a wide range of cloud services, including computing, analytics, storage, and networking capabilities, allowing companies to deploy and scale their applications and services with greater efficiency and flexibility. Under Nadella’s leadership, Microsoft actively expanded its portfolio of cloud products and services, making Azure one of the leading cloud providers alongside Amazon Web Services and Google Cloud Platform.

  1. Another example is Tesla and SpaceX under the leadership of Elon Musk. This is one of the most vivid examples of the impact of innovative thinking and focus on artificial intelligence (AI) development. For instance, automating production lines and implementing robotic systems in Tesla significantly increased the efficiency of assembling cars. The Starlink project at SpaceX involves launching thousands of small satellites, which will provide access to high-speed internet in the most remote corners of the planet.

In an era of rapid development of artificial intelligence and automation, leaders need to develop new skills to maintain their competitiveness in the job market. Companies like Microsoft, Tesla, and SpaceX demonstrate this best. I believe there are several key skills that allow for effective adaptation to new technologies:

  1. Analytical skills. The ability to analyze large volumes of data and extract valuable insights for decision-making.
  2. Critical thinking and problem-solving. The skill to quickly and efficiently solve problems in conditions of uncertainty, as well as a critical approach to conclusions based on data analysis.
  3. Flexibility and adaptability. Readiness for continuous learning and adapting to new technologies and working conditions.
